Through this 8-week class we will engage in a deep exploration of the movement which is known as Christian Nationalism; and in doing so we will collectively and individually examine the following thesis:
Christian Nationalism is a … danger to the health and, indeed, existence of democracy in the United States.
This class will be discussion based, and participants will be expected to provide brief reports on topics/entities that arise in the discussion of our readings or in reported current events or related topics of personal interest. Each week the designated reading in the well-researched and respected book, The Power Worshippers…, will lead us into consideration of the history of this movement in the United States, its foundational beliefs, and its manifestation in our society today.
There is a wealth of information to be explored, and we will have many questions to which we may have some answers, but some to which we may have no answers.
